Comparing two tooth mousses in reducing tooth sensitivity on tooth specimens

In-vitro evaluation of bioactive hydroxyapatite based tooth mousse and casein phosphopeptide-amorphous calcium phosphate tooth mousse as desensitizing agents on dentinal tubule occlusion: A Scanning Electron Microscopic Study

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
1. To evaluate dentin tubule occlusion after the application of the two tooth mousses and negative control on prepared dentinal discs using Scanning Electron Microscopy. 2. To compare and evaluate the elemental composition on the dentine surface between the groups using Energy-Dispersive X-ray spectroscopy.Timepoint: 1 week after the application of the tooth mousses on prepared dentin specimens.

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
To compare and analyze the percentage of occluded dentin tubules after mechanical toothbrushing of the prepared dentin specimens following application of the tooth mousses.Timepoint: 1 day after the initial Scanning Electron Microscopy and Energy-Dispersive X-ray spectroscopy analysis.
